According to NCpedia, The Charlotte city nicknamed the "Queen City", was formed in 1768 and the settlers named it after the wife of King George III, Queen Charlotte, Settlers gave the name of Mecklenburg, surrounding county to honor her birthplace in Germany. Charlotte (/ r l t / SHAR-lt) is the most populous city in the U.S. state of North Carolina.Located in the Piedmont region, it is the county seat of Mecklenburg County.The population was 874,579 at the 2020 census, making Charlotte the 16th-most populous city in the U.S., the seventh most populous city in the South, and the second most populous city in the Southeast behind .
